According to our (Global Info Research) latest study, the global Radiation Hardened Sensors market size was valued at US$ 830 million in 2025 and is forecast to a readjusted size of US$ 1472 million by 2032 with a CAGR of 8.5% during review period.

Radiation hardened sensors are specialized sensing devices designed to maintain stable performance under high levels of ionizing radiation, including gamma rays, neutrons, and charged particles, commonly encountered in space, nuclear, and high-energy environments. These sensors cover a range of types such as image sensors, pressure sensors, temperature sensors, position sensors, and radiation detectors, and are engineered using radiation-tolerant materials, circuit designs, and shielding techniques. From a value chain perspective, upstream activities include radiation-hardened semiconductor wafers, specialty materials, packaging technologies, and testing facilities, midstream processes focus on sensor design, fabrication, radiation qualification, and reliability validation, while downstream demand is driven by aerospace agencies, satellite manufacturers, nuclear power operators, defense contractors, research institutions, and high-reliability industrial users. In 2025, the average selling price of radiation hardened sensors is approximately US$4,800 per unit, with global sales volume reaching around 168 thousand units. The industry maintains a gross margin of 50%–70%, supported by high certification barriers, limited qualified suppliers, long qualification cycles, and mission-critical application requirements.
